Cybersecurity Threats on the Rise: Experts Caution of New Attacks
The digital landscape is witnessing a surge in sophisticated cyber here threats, with experts sounding the alarm about increasingly audacious attacks. Malicious actors are constantly evolving their tactics, exploiting vulnerabilities to gain unauthorized access to sensitive data and disrupt critical infrastructure. From ransomware exploits to phishing schemes designed to steal credentials, the threat is ever-present and poses a significant challenge to individuals, businesses, and governments alike.
- Cybersecurity professionals urge users to implement robust security measures, such as multi-factor authentication and regular software updates, to mitigate the risk of falling victim to these threats.
- Caution is paramount in today's digital age. Users should be trained on best practices for online safety and remain wary to potential phishing attempts and suspicious links.
As technology advances, so too do the methods employed by cybercriminals. Staying ahead of the curve requires a proactive approach, encompassing continuous monitoring, threat intelligence sharing, and collaboration between security experts and organizations.
Quantum Computing Shatters Limits: A Giant Step Toward Supercomputing
The realm of computing is on the precipice of a revolution, with quantum computing poised to demolish the existing paradigms. This groundbreaking technology harnesses the enigmatic principles of quantum mechanics, enabling unprecedented computational power that transcends the limitations of classical computers. Quantum algorithms, operating on qubits instead of bits, can explore multiple possibilities simultaneously, unlocking solutions to problems deemed intractable for conventional systems.
From enhancing drug discovery and materials science to revolutionizing cryptography and artificial intelligence, quantum computing holds the potential to revolutionize industries and reshape our world.
- Imagine a future where complex simulations can predict molecular interactions with pinpoint accuracy, leading to the development of life-saving drugs and novel materials.
- Furthermore, quantum computers could decode currently unbreakable encryption algorithms, posing both challenges and opportunities for cybersecurity.
- The path to widespread quantum computing is ongoing, with continuous advancements in hardware and software. Despite this, the potential impact of this transformative technology is undeniable, heralding a new era of boundless possibilities.
